What makes Columbia Rivers So Sweet?
Sweet onions are uniquely sweet because they contain much higher sugar content and
fewer sulfur-containing compounds than regular onions. Sweets also have a much higher
water content than most other onions. It’s this combination that gives our Columbia
River Sweet Onion its “certified sweet” and “certified super sweet” taste.
What do I Need to Know About Sweets?
Because sweets have higher water and sugar content, they have a shorter storage
life than traditional onions. Sweets will keep for 4-6 weeks in a cool, dry pantry.
New Rasmussen & Sons Sales Partnership
Utah Onions is pleased to announce its newest sales collaboration with Washington-based
grower R.A. Rasmussen & Sons. Utah Onions will now handle all onion sales for the
grower’s 400-acres of yellow and red onion crops.
The Granger, Washington farm produces over-winter yellows and reds that are harvested
and shipped from the end of June to mid-July, and storage yellows and reds from
the first part of August to mid- October. The farm yields approximately one-million,
50-pound bags.
